  • Q7. What is the degree of freedom of water at triple point?
  • Ans. 

    The degree of freedom of water at triple point is 0.

    • Triple point is the temperature and pressure at which solid, liquid, and gas phases of a substance coexist in thermodynamic equilibrium.

    • At triple point, the degree of freedom of a substance is zero because all three phases coexist in equilibrium.

    • Water has a triple point at 273.16 K (0.01 °C) and a pressure of 611.73 Pa.

    • At triple point, water can exist as ice, liquid w

  • Answered by AI

Interview Preparation Tips

Interview preparation tips for other job seekers - Well company hired directly so there is no intermediate recruitment agency. Candidates call directly from HR team and schedule the same as per candidate convenient time and date. Groom in formals required with polished shoes. HR will take first basic round and will shifted to concern division head for further discussion.
